NOISE CANCELLING HEADPHONES A MUST! This KOA clearly spells out (in RED bold type) that you are next to the railroad tracks and we were! Site 45 was about 50 yards from tracks. The trains blow their horns at least 3 times each time as they pass and trains run 24 hours a day. The wonderful staff provides ear plugs free of charge � The sites are good size, nice laundry facility & camp store

We were in site 89 which should not even be a site.We were right next to the restrooms with very squeaky doors(maybe 10' away), with the pool and hot tub within 8 ft of our site. Obviously we had constant screaming/yelling as soon as the pool opened not able to open windows.On the door side we only had 5 ft of open space to the edge of our site and only 2' on the other side.
